Bracknell ready for big Christmas lights switch on on Sunday

By Jennie Slevin
November 30, 2012

Santa is arriving in Bracknell this weekend to kick-start an extravaganza of festive fun which peaks when X Factor finalist Amelia Lily switches on the lights.

A parade will work its way through the town centre from 10.30am on Saturday before Santa opens his grotto in Bentalls at 11am.

Then at 11am a series of live performances will start in Charles Square, started by Bracknell’s Glee Club UK,.

At midday, R&B group 3RA will be performing.

The group, from Bracknell, said: “We feel honoured to take part in the festive celebrations, especially in our hometown.

“We’ve got plenty of surprises lined up so we hope everyone enjoys it.”

Also on stage, throughout the day, Artemis Performing Arts School will showcasing its award winning dance routines.

Bracknell’s Got Talent winner Joe Emmet will be entertaining the crowds at 3pm and School of the Arts will be closing the first day of festivities.

Young children will be in for a treat on Sunday when the ZingZillas put on three high energy shows in Charles Square at 11am, midday and 1pm, before heading to Princess Square at 2pm to have photos taken with their fans.

Artemis Performing Arts School will be back on the final day to keep the audience entertained before Amelia Lily turns on the Christmas lights at 4.30pm in Princess Square.

Amelia will be performing at 5pm before switching on the lights in Charles Square 5.20pm before a huge firework display.
